Heat

One of the main causes of motherboard failure is overheating. A motherboard contains many components, such as the CPU and video card, which generate a lot of heat.

If the various components attached to the motherboard are not properly cooled to dissipate the heat, the motherboard will overheat, damaging many sensitive components. This explains why performing tasks that require many processes for long periods of time can potentially damage your computer, especially when it was not designed to handle such tasks. be

Meanwhile, you can stop by making sure all cooling fans are working properly, and the computer is kept in a well-ventilated area.

Electrical surge or spike

Another common thing that can cause your motherboard to fail is an electrical surge or spike. Power surges can be caused by many things, such as lightning strikes, wiring problems, out-of-power appliances, or even outside electrical service. Although most electrical surges or spikes are short-lived, these bursts of energy can cause many problems with the motherboard.

You can protect your computer motherboard from power surges by connecting it to a surge protector. Sometimes though, some electrical surges bypass the surge protector. To protect yourself from such cases, make sure that the power outlet you connect your computer to is grounded.

Dust and debris

Dust and foreign debris that gets into your computer can wear out the motherboard. When too much dust and debris get into your computer, they clog your computer’s heatsink and fans, causing heat to build up. In some cases, dust and debris can cause a short circuit and damage the motherboard.

Although it is difficult to keep dust and debris off the motherboard, as it must be well ventilated, you can service the computer by occasionally cleaning the interior. Also, keeping the computer clean can help keep dust and debris from getting inside.

Water

Splashing water or any other type of liquid on the motherboard can easily cause it to fail. Generally, liquids are partial conductors, and when they enter a computer’s circuit board, it causes a short circuit. As you know, motherboards contain many sensitive components, and current, no matter how small, flowing into the wrong terminal can cause damage.

To avoid this, you should not keep liquids near the computer as there are chances of it spilling. You should also not place the computer in a humid environment as moisture can cause the motherboard to rust and deteriorate.

Physical damage

If the motherboard is physically damaged, it can also cause it to fail. This physical damage can be caused by many things, including carelessness and improper handling. Manufacturer design defect

Motherboards are mass produced. Thus, there are chances of manufacturing defects. Most of the time, manufacturing defects stem from poor capacity, the bus architecture was not properly engineered, or it could be cooling issues. Although this is rare, it is not impossible. Manufacturers know this; Hence, they give warranty to the users depending on how long they expect the motherboard to last.

If the motherboard fails prematurely, the manufacturer will replace it at no extra cost.

Improperly seated memory module

As we said earlier, the motherboard is the circuit board where other computer components are connected. However, if these components are not installed correctly, whether they are internal or external, it can create a short circuit condition that can damage the motherboard.

To avoid this, you should always check that everything is connected and seated properly, especially when installing a new component on the motherboard, be it a new processor, RAM, Hard drive, graphics card etc.

Improperly connected cables

It is important that when connecting anything to the motherboard, you are sure it is connected to the correct terminal. Connecting the wrong cables to the wrong port can cause a short circuit, which can easily damage the motherboard.

So, when working on building, repairing or cleaning your computer, make sure you connect the correct cables. Use the motherboard manual as a guide even when working with a pre-build OEM machine.
